Preline Investment eyes additional 1.3mn shares of Eterna at premium of N13.50 per share

On November 1, 2021, Preline Investment Limited emerged as the majority shareholder following its acquisition of 794,969,774 ordinary shares or 60.98percent equity stake in the company.

Preline Investment Limited has disclosed its intention to commence the process of acquiring 1.3million ordinary shares of Eterna Plc, which represents a 0.10percent equity stake in the company.

This would be bought at a price of N13.50 per share from minority shareholders. The stock closed at N5.5 as of April 20, 2022, an upside of 145.45percent to the tender offer price.

Preline Limited makes the tender offer as required by the regulation of the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).

“We expect the price of the stock to jump significantly over the next couple of trading sessions. Clients who already have the stock are advised to HOLD.

“Alternatively, such clients could realise profit by selling, depending on their respective entry levels as not all the minority shares would be bought by Preline Limited. For this same reason, we advise clients who are looking to buy the stock to trade with caution,” said Meristem analysts in their recent note to investors.
